Póga our Therapy Dog

At Knockavoe School, we are delighted to have Póga, our therapy dog from ADNI (Assistance Dogs NI). Póga has a very special name which means 'kisses' and to 'bring peace'. Póga plays a very important role in supporting the wellbeing of our pupils, bringing comfort, calm, and joy to the school community. Whether it's a gentle cuddle, a walk, or simply being nearby, Póga helps create a positive and nurturing environment for everyone.

Póga comes from ADNI, where he has had lots of special training before joining our school. From puppyhood Póga has learned how to be calm, gentle and friendly in busy places. He has practised listening to commands, meeting lots of new people, and visiting different environments so he is confident wherever he goes. All this training has helped Póga become the wonderful therapy dog he is today - ready to bring comfort, happiness and support to the Knockavoe family.
